Code Duplication    Length = 14-14 lines in 2 locations

src/Amadeus/Client/Struct/Service/IntegratedPricing.php 1 location

@@ 163-176 (lines=14) @@
160
     * @param string|null $validatingCarrier
161
     * @return PricingOption[]
162
     */
163
    protected static function makePricingOptionForValidatingCarrier($validatingCarrier)
164
    {
165
        $opt = [];
166
167
        if ($validatingCarrier !== null) {
168
            $po = new PricingOption(PricingOptionKey::OVERRIDE_VALIDATING_CARRIER);
169
170
            $po->carrierInformation = new CarrierInformation($validatingCarrier);
171
172
            $opt[] = $po;
173
        }
174
175
        return $opt;
176
    }
177
178
    /**
179
     * @param string|null $currency

src/Amadeus/Client/Struct/Fare/PricePNRWithBookingClass13.php 1 location

@@ 238-251 (lines=14) @@
235
     * @param string|null $validatingCarrier
236
     * @return PricePnr13\PricingOptionGroup[]
237
     */
238
    protected static function makePricingOptionForValidatingCarrier($validatingCarrier)
239
    {
240
        $opt = [];
241
242
        if ($validatingCarrier !== null) {
243
            $po = new PricingOptionGroup(PricingOptionKey::OPTION_VALIDATING_CARRIER);
244
245
            $po->carrierInformation = new CarrierInformation($validatingCarrier);
246
247
            $opt[] = $po;
248
        }
249
250
        return $opt;
251
    }
252
253
    /**
254
     * @param string|null $currency